A used Toyota Sienna fuel pump (pump only, engine mounted) costs $90 to $387, with a median asking price of $199. Based on 86 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 8,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

This pricing covers the pump only, engine mounted variant of the Toyota Sienna fuel pump, based on 86 priced listings across 4 model years (2017, 2018, 2019, 2020). Its $199 median is 69% above the Toyota Sienna fuel pump overall median of $118.
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.
